Yes, I would also like to see a document that describes how the 
testsuite is (more importantly should be) organised and how to execute 
individual test sections. The document should start with a list of 
requirements.

The argument of "integration-tests.sh makes it easier" is not valid 
IMHO. It is a diversion of an established standard and quite the 
contrary from "makes it easier" IMHO. In short, start with requirements 
and show whether and how they are met and where work still needs to be 
done.

Refactoring the test suite into a clean structure, such that standard 
mvn calls can be used to execute what we need would be the preferred 
solution IMHO.

>>>>>> I just just merged some changes to the test suite that QE requires for EAP (see below for a link to their requirements). As a result the manner in which the tests are run has changed slightly.
>>>>>>
>>>>>> Due to limitations in maven it is no longer possible to activate all tests using mvn install -DallTests, instead you should use either:
>>>>>>
>>>>>> ./build.sh install -DallTests  - To do a full build with all tests
>>>>>> ./integration-tests.sh -DallTests - To just run all integration tests
>>>>>>
>>>>>> Running individual tests from an IDE or via mvn test -Dtest=MyTest should work as normal.
